Maine: Coach allegedly told team to taunt player for having lesbian parents

Image courtesy of Sarah Ward

A Maine high school varsity football coach is out of a job after he allegedly told his players to taunt an opposing player for having two mothers as parents, according to a report.

Parents Lynn and Stephanie Eckersley-Ray said Gray-New Gloucester coach Duane Greaton told his team to taunt their son whenever he was tackled in a recent game by saying, “Who’s your daddy?”
